Is Philips MMS5634 the Best Budget 5.1 Home Theater? Honest Pros & Cons Inside
The Philips MMS5634 Home Theater is a budget-friendly 5.1 multimedia speaker system primarily designed for markets like India. It is made for those who want loud sound + bass experience for TV, PC or mobile without spending a lot of money. In the review we will understand the details of its design, sound quality, features, performance, pros and cons and final verdict.

π¬ Surround sound experience
The company calls it 5.1, but in reality:
πThis is not true surround sound
Same type of sound comes from all speakers
There is no proper channel separation

π§ Reality Check (Important)
If you are wondering:
π "You will get cinema like surround sound"
❌ So this system is not of our level.
π Yes indeed:
Multimedia speaker system (budget category)
No professional home theater
